Economic Opportunity
Treated water is a large and growing market in India, with the value of treated used water estimated to be USD 8 Bn by 2047. Water security and resilience carry a huge cost of inaction. For agricultural water usage alone, the cost of inaction is estimated to be USD 869 Bn by 2030.
Water Scarcity
India faces pressing water security issues. 600 million people in India face high-to-extreme water stress, and the groundwater table has been declining rapidly due to over-extraction.
Policy Tailwinds
The Indian government has taken positive steps towards policies and regulations that enable better supply and treatment of water. Most states have implemented decentralized treatment mandates for bulk wastewater producers and Zero Liquid Discharge norms for polluting industries, which are among the strictest wastewater regulations in the world. These rules turn industrial and commercial users into potential customers for wastewater treatment systems, creating suitable market conditions for innovators.

Agri-Water-Energy Nexus
Subsidized or free electricity for agriculture drives over-extraction of groundwater, resulting in low crop-per-drop efficiency.
Low Pricing
Water supply in India is heavily subsidized, so business models will need to rely on discharge or reuse regulations to create customers' willingness to pay.
